Progressive metal band Opeth arrive in Helsinki on Finland's national day December 6th to play their biggest concert in Finland so far at Helsinki Ice hall. The Swedish group is about to release their tenth studio album "Heritage" in September. The concert will be opened by another Swedish prog metal band Pain of Salvation. Tickets will be available on April 15.
Opeth are preparing the release of their tenth studio album "Heritagen" in Autumn. During their 20-year career the band has become to one on of the most respected hard metal groups in the world. Lead by Mikael Åkerfeldt, the band's previous releases "Watersheld" (2008) and the live album ”In Live at The Royal Albert Hall” (2010) have both rose first place also in Finnish charts.
Opeth have performed at the biggest festivals and clubs in Finland and visited Finland for many times. The evening is warmed up by Swedish progressive metal band Pain of Salvation. Releasing their eight studio album "Road Salt Two" in September the band have toured with the likes of Dream Theater and Evergrey.
